**ENVIRONMENTAL COORDINATOR**
**DESCRIPTION**:
- In partnership with the Camp Coordinator, develop the six-week camp program for each age group: organize workshops for campers; liaise with Santropol Roulant to coordinate urban gardening activities for campers; research and compile environmental activities for kids; book camp outings with an environmental focus
- In partnership with the Camp Directors, acquire all needed material (e.g. soil, planters and seeds; toxic-free paint and empty water bottles for arts and crafts; etc)
- Create a mechanism (mural, chalkboard, art project) to chart the amount of recycling/composting/garbage accumulated every day at camp.
- Oversee the implementation of “Zero Waste Camp” practices at camp: liaise with Compost Montreal to coordinate composting of camp food waste; ensure recycling bins and compost containers are available at camp
- Participate in daily staff meetings
**Workplan**:
- $18.50/hour
- June 6th
- June 30th: 10-30 hours/ week (flexible)
- July 5th
- August 12th: 40 hours/ week
- 20 hours after camp to complete an exit report
Week 1-3: June 1st-June 19th
- Orientation; meeting with Director of Montreal City Mission and Camp Cosmos Coordinator
- Contact existing community partners to touch base (City of Montreal’s “Zero Waste Camp” program; Santropol Roulant; Eco-quartier St-Jacques; CRAPAUD; Compost Montreal, Action Communiterre; Sentier Urbain)
- Identify other potential community partners and contact them
- In partnership with the Camp Coordinator, develop and organize the 6-week environmental program, respecting camp budget: liaise with Eco-quartier St-Jacques to organize composting workshops for campers; liaise with Santropol Roulant to coordinate urban gardening activities for campers; research and compile environmental activities for kids; book camp outings with an environmental focus
- Develop a system for measuring waste produced at camp (garbage, recyclables, compostables)
- Develop workshops focus on water resource issues (Au fil de l’eau)
- Develop staff environmental training
- Acquire all needed material for environmental training and camp activities
Week 4: June 22nd-26
- Participate in general, full camp-staff training
- Facilitate environmental training for staff
Weeks 5-10: June 29th-August 7th
- Work as a camp counselor for your assigned age group
- Oversee implementation of environmental programming
- Facilitate workshop(s) and activities with campers as needed
- Maintain communication with community partners
- Confirm outings three days in advance
- Participate in daily staff meetings
Week 11: August 10th-14th
- Clean up of camp; organization of inventory; preparation of following year’s inventory
- Get feedback in the form of questionnaires to campers, staff, and parents in order to measure the impact of the environmental messages taught at camp, as well as the popularity of environmental outings
- Gather feedback from community partners in the form of a questionnaire in order to measure their impression of the Environmental Education Program
- Write an internal final report
- Write a section for the Annual Report for future employees
